Q&A
- According to fuel consumption data, Vivaro 2.0T Essentia has a fuel consumption of 5.41, while Urvan 3-Seater Manual (4-Door) has a fuel consumption of 12.05. Therefore, Vivaro 2.0T Essentia is more fuel-efficient.
- In terms of interior space, Vivaro 2.0T Essentia has a wheelbase of 3275 mm, while Urvan 3-Seater Manual (4-Door) has a wheelbase of 2555 mm. Generally, the model with the longer wheelbase, Vivaro 2.0T Essentia, offers more room.
- Check drive type, ground clearance and torque together. Vivaro 2.0T Essentia uses Front Wheel Drive, while Urvan 3-Seater Manual (4-Door) uses Rear Wheel Drive.
